Eagles WR Jalen Reagor (shoulder) had a full practice Friday. 

It appears Reagor, after suffering what appeared to be a fairly serious injury at the end of August, will be ready to roll against Washington in Week 1. Fantasy players who took advantage of Reagor's falling ADP could be rewarded handsomely. Carson Wentz was 11th in deep ball attempts last year despite lacking a legit downfield threat. Reagor should get a good number of high-value targets.

Jalen Reagor caught 1-of-4 targets for 55 yards in the Eagles' Week 1 loss to Washington. 

Reagor's speed showed in his pro debut as he regularly blew by Washington defenders. If the Eagles can manage to give Carson Wentz more time to throw, Reagor could be in for a bunch of high-value targets. Reagor and the Eagles will take on the Rams next week.
